Prescott Hike in May

In May, we went on a day-long hike at the Watson Lake Loop in Prescott rather than a campout. We got to go hiking and take in the beautiful scenery as we went geocaching, while Jeremy took charge and led us to most of the locations.

​Speaking of Jeremy, it’s worth mentioning that he takes the term ‘breaking in boots’ a little too seriously. We had not walked for more than 10 seconds on the start of the trail when his entire shoe sole fell off. We, as scouts do, improvised and came up with a temporary fix, after having a good laugh about it.

We had lunch and turned back to the last stretch of the trail, not forgetting to get our fill of watching the car show that was being held nearby.

We had a fun hike, and you could feel the 
buzz of anticipation for the upcoming Geronimo summer camp in June. Everyone is excited, and can’t wait to attend one of my favorite parts of Scouting.
